Hi ladies! Welcome to the newcomers to the challenge. Happy to have you.
Okay, so the last challenge my goal was simply to track my calories. And, I am happy to report that I did a really, really good job with it. In fact, there were a couple days I KNEW I ROYALLY screwed up with my calories. However, sitting down and tracking them all made for a HUGE learning experience. For example, I learned that three breadsticks at Olive Garden were 450 calories. Holy cow! I knew they were bad for me, but not that bad! It really opened my eyes. I think I realized that breads at restaurants really must be a no no for me. Even later in life when I'm in maintenance I'm going to avoid the free bread. There's just nothing to glean from it.
